Preguntas etiquetadas con database

11
¿Deben crearse nuevas tablas en hook_update_N ()?

Cuando crea una nueva tabla hook_schema(), ¿debería agregarse esa tabla también en una hook_update_N()? ¿O hay algún truco, o algo que me perdí, para que las actualizaciones de databae agreguen tablas automáticamente? La documentación de hook_update_N () no explica nada acerca de la introducción...

11
Recuperar un campo eliminado

Tengo un tipo de contenido con 4 campos, cada uno de los cuales es una referencia de término. Hay 100 nodos cada uno asignado a 4 referencias de término. Accidentalmente eliminé uno de estos campos de admin> estructura> tipos de contenido> mycontent-type ... resultando en que los 100 nodos...

11
Colección de campo vs. Párrafos

Utilicé Field Collection en mis sitios anteriores y enfrenté algunos problemas de rendimiento, así que esta vez estoy buscando una alternativa para Field Collection . Encuentro una alternativa a la colección de campo . pero no puedo encontrar mucho sobre cuán diferentes o similares son estas...

11
¿EntityFieldQuery es realmente tan ineficiente?

Soy un novato admitido en la API de Entity, pero estoy tratando de curar eso. Estoy trabajando en un sitio que usa varios tipos de contenido con varios campos adjuntos; nada sofisticado. Entonces, cuando quiero recuperar un conjunto de entradas, he estado, en mi ignorancia, llamando directamente a...

11
¿Diferencia entre las tablas field_data y field_revision?

Tengo muchas funciones personalizadas; Solo quiero asegurarme de que estoy haciendo esto bien. Si quiero la versión más reciente, la versión en vivo, de un nodo, voy a la field_data_field_xyztabla, ¿verdad? Entiendo que field_revision_field_xyzmantiene todas las versiones anteriores,...

10
Drupal Master / Slave Replication

He configurado dos servidores MySQL con replicación Master / Slave para la base de datos drupal y he confirmado que las bases de datos están sincronizadas y replicadas. Ahora estoy tratando de apuntar drupal a ambas bases de datos básicamente para fines de failover / redundancia. Es decir, si...

10
¿Base de datos Drupal innodb o MyISAM?

Tengo un sitio de Drupal y estoy sufriendo problemas de rendimiento. Encontré ¿Cómo convierto una base de datos de MyISAM a InnoDB? indicando que el rendimiento puede mejorar cambiando. ¿Cómo puedo saber si mi base de datos MySQL es InnoDB o

9
Error de migración: en la cláusula es ambigua

Estoy trabajando con el migratemódulo por primera vez y he trabajado db_selectun poco con la API, pero me encuentro con un error. Estoy tratando de convertir algunas etiquetas antiguas en una taxonomía drupal. Cuando navego a la /admin/content/migratepágina, realiza mi consulta correctamente y...

9
db_update () con combinaciones

¿Hay alguna forma de db_update()para la siguiente consulta? UPDATE field_data_field_TEST as ft left join node as n on ft.entity_id = n.nid set n.type='test' where n.type='foo' Intenté usarlo db_update()->join();pero no funcionó.

9
¿Cómo usar EntityFieldQuery con fechas? [cerrado]

Cerrada . Esta pregunta necesita detalles o claridad . Actualmente no está aceptando respuestas. ¿Quieres mejorar esta pregunta? Agregue detalles y aclare el problema editando esta publicación . Cerrado hace 10 meses . Necesito seleccionar entidades...

9
¿Cómo ejecutar procedimientos almacenados en drupal?

Tengo un sitio web que trabaja mucho en datos financieros. Implica operaciones en grandes volúmenes de datos la mayor parte del tiempo. Por lo tanto, me resulta útil hacer esas operaciones en procedimientos almacenados de mysql. He almacenado procedimientos en mi base de datos. Quiero saber cómo...